I want to read in an xlsx (Excel) or TSV (tab-delimited) file, assuming this results in a rectangular table of data. Then I after applying GroupBy (using multiple keys), I should have several different groups of data though they are 'stacked' on top of each other. How would I select each group, one at a time so that I can apply for example a Line or Curve fitting function to each of the groups and output results for each group?
raw= Import["C:\\STUFF.txt", "TSV"]
header = raw[[1]]
data = raw[[2 ;;]]
myDataset = Thread[header -> #] & /@ data // Map[Association] // Dataset
This results in a standard database-like table of data. From here, how do I group this table by multiple columns (Ex: "gen","style","state","mode") and then apply A Line or Curve fitting function to each group to find best fit parameters for each group?
